Interrupting Capacity — Voltage-Dependent, Not Flat
Breaking capacity drops with voltage: 75.6 kA at 240 V, 52.5 kA at 415 V, 32 kA at 440 V, and 11.9 kA at both 500 V and 690 V. The 11.9 kA at 690 V is the floor — still adequate for most 690 V motor branch circuits, but if your available fault current at that voltage exceeds 12 kA, you need a higher-rated frame or a current-limiting upstream device. The 75.6 kA at 240 V is the headline figure; it covers high-capacity 120/240 V services common in North American panels.

Panel Fit — DIN Rail or Direct Mount
At 76.2 mm wide (3 in), this 3-pole MCCB occupies a standard three-module width on DIN rail or direct-mount plate. Depth of 70 mm (2.76 in) leaves clearance for rear-connected busbars and wiring gutters. Height of 130 mm (5.12 in) fits standard 200 mm tall enclosure backplates with room for cable entry above and below.
